How do I sew with the twin needle?
With the twin needle, you can sew two parallel lines of the same stitch with two different threads. Both upper threads should have the same thickness and quality.
- Only use the twin needle (2/11 needle), and never use the needle threader with the twin needle. Otherwise, the needle may break or the machine may be damaged.
- Never use bent needles. Bent needles can easily break, possibly resulting in injuries.
- You cannot use the needle threader to thread the twin needle. Instead, insert the thread through the eye of the needle from front to back by hand.
-
Turn on the machine.
-
Press
(Needle position button) once or twice to raise the needle.
-
Turn off the machine.
-
Raise the presser foot lever to raise the presser foot.
-
Remove the presser foot.
-
Install the twin needle.
For details on installing a needle, refer to How do I change the needle?
-
Pass the first upper thread behind the needle bar thread guide.
For details, refer to refer to the instructions in the "[2] Threading the upper thread" section of How do I thread the machine?."
Be sure to pass the thread behind the needle bar thread guide.
(1) Needle bar thread guide
-
Manually thread the left needle with the first upper thread.
Pass the thread through the eye of the needle from the front.
Never use the needle threader with the twin needle.
-
Put the extra spool pin in the hole on the top of the machine and put the thread spool onto the extra spool pin.
(1) Thread spool (2) Extra spool pin
-
Thread the machine with the second upper thread.
-
Without passing the thread behind the needle bar thread guide, manually thread the right needle with the second upper thread.
(1) Needle bar thread guide
Insert the thread through the eye of the needle from the front to the back.
-
Attach zigzag foot “J”.
For details on changing the presser foot, refer to How do I remove or attach the presser foot ?.
When using the twin needle, be sure to attach zigzag foot “J”. If bunched stitches occur, use monogramming foot “N” or attach stabilizer material.
-
Turn on the machine.
-
Select a stitch.
Refer to “Stitch Chart” in the operation manual for stitches that use a twin needle. You can also sew with a twin needle when you select a satin stitch pattern. In this case, use zigzag foot “J”.
When using the twin needle, be sure to select an appropriate stitch, otherwise the needle may break and cause injury.
-
Press
(Needle mode selection key) to set the twin needle mode.
When the twin needle mode is set to ON, the needle position setting indicator will be displayed as shown in
or
.
When using the twin needle, be sure to select the twin needle setting, otherwise the needle may break and cause injury.
-
Start sewing.
When changing the sewing direction, press
(Needle position button) to raise the needle from the fabric, and then raise the presser foot lever and turn the fabric.
Do not try turning the fabric while the twin needle is down in the fabric, otherwise the needle may break and cause injury or may damage your machine.
